Ques. What is the total fee for Part Time B.Com at Lord Buddha PGC Bahraich?
Ans. The total fee for the 3-year Part Time B.Com programme at Lord Buddha Post Graduate College, Bahraich, is INR 1,99,500 for the 2026-27 admission cycle. This amount covers all academic charges for the full duration of the programme. Students from SC/ST/OBC categories or economically weaker sections may apply for UP and central government scholarships to reduce the out-of-pocket cost.
Ques. Is CUET-UG required for Part Time B.Com admission at Lord Buddha PGC?
Ans. No, CUET-UG is not required for Part Time B.Com admission at Lord Buddha Post Graduate College, Bahraich. Admission to the Part Time programme is merit-based on Class 12 aggregate marks. Candidates who did not appear for CUET-UG can still apply directly to the college through the RMLAU portal or by visiting the college admission office before the deadline.
Ques. Is the Part Time B.Com degree from Lord Buddha PGC recognised for jobs?
Ans. Yes, the Part Time B.Com degree awarded by Lord Buddha Post Graduate College, Bahraich, is recognised by Dr. Ram Manohar Lohia Avadh University (RMLAU), Ayodhya. The degree is equivalent to a regular B.Com for the purpose of government job applications, postgraduate admission, and professional courses such as M.Com or CA foundation across India.

Ques. Are scholarships available for Part Time B.Com students at Lord Buddha PGC?
Ans. Yes, Part Time B.Com students at Lord Buddha PGC, Bahraich, can apply for the UP Post-Matric Scholarship (Dashmottar) for SC/ST/OBC students and the NSP Central Sector Scholarship for students from lower-income families. These scholarships are processed online through state and central portals annually. Students should apply before the notified deadline to ensure timely disbursement.
